The Wednesday wrote:So arrogant, and there's something wrong with his accent. I thought he was Scottish, not American.
It's a tennis thing, all the players have more or less the same accent. Listen in particular to the Russian female players, every one of them sounds American. It's because they're taken out of their respective home countries at such a young age, and end up spending their time either on tour or training in places like Florida, where they'll learn English if they don't speak it already.
On Murray, I don't mind the guy, but what the hell was the kissing of the bicep? Definitely has a streak of arrogance in him, but I often think his being dour is just the kind of focus we associate with other successful players like Roger Federer.
